N.J. Stat. § 30:4-51: Legal settlement in State
Where this section sits in the code
- TITLE 30 INSTITUTIONS AND AGENCIES
Legal settlement in this State, as distinguished from legal settlement in any political subdivision thereof, shall be continuous residence in the State for a period of at least one year immediately preceding the date of the application for admission or commitment, excluding the time, if any, spent by the patient in any charitable or correctional institution or public hospital.
Amended 1995,c.155,s.11.
